• Steven Holte's avatar
    Reland "Make MetricsLog not need a PrefService." · d0429a70
    Steven Holte authored
    Sorry, I reverted wrong cl.
    
    BUG: 751948
    TBR=bcwhite@chromium.org,holte@chromium.org,olivierrobin@chromium.org
    
    This is a reland of 433d6917
    Original change's description:
    > Make MetricsLog not need a PrefService.
    > 
    > Move system profile persistence to MetricsService.
    > 
    > Bug: 
    > Change-Id: I5c31dc53de267dd9699a83af926f8a575bab18a0
    > Reviewed-on: https://chromium-review.googlesource.com/592689
    > Commit-Queue: Steven Holte <holte@chromium.org>
    > Reviewed-by: Olivier Robin <olivierrobin@chromium.org>
    > Reviewed-by: Brian White <bcwhite@chromium.org>
    > Cr-Commit-Position: refs/heads/master@{#491573}
    
    Change-Id: Iea3ebc29e92f3e12fc56f7b7ba767c531f216041
    Reviewed-on: https://chromium-review.googlesource.com/598759
    Commit-Queue: Tsuyoshi Horo <horo@chromium.org>
    Reviewed-by: default avatarTsuyoshi Horo <horo@chromium.org>
    Cr-Commit-Position: refs/heads/master@{#491684}
    d0429a70
metrics_log.cc 11.7 KB